# 云服务器不带数据库嘛?
## 引言
云计算技术的飞速发展,推动了业务的数字化转型,许多企业纷纷将其应用部署在云服务器上。云服务器因其高效、灵活、可扩展性强等特点,成为了开发者和企业的首选。尤其是在搭建网站、应用程序以及提供在线服务时,云服务器的优势更加明显。在使用云服务器的过程中,许多人会产生一个疑惑:云服务器提供的服务中是否包括数据库?本文将对此进行深入探讨。
## 一、云服务器的定义与特点
### 1.1 云服务器的定义
云服务器是一种通过虚拟化技术,基于云计算架构为用户提供的可扩展计算资源。用户可以根据需求,通过互联网访问和租用这些计算资源。与传统的物理服务器相比,云服务器具有无缝扩展、按需付费、高可用性等优势。
### 1.2 云服务器的特点
1. **按需资源**:用户可以根据实际需求灵活配置资源,包括CPU、内存、存储等。
2. **高可用性**:云服务商通常会提供冗余备份、负载均衡等功能,确保服务的高可用性。
3. **易于管理**:用户可以通过管理控制台方便地进行资源管理和监控。
4. **安全性**:大部分云服务商会提供多层安全防护措施,确保数据安全。
5. **成本效益**:用户只需为实际使用的资源付费,避免了传统物理服务器的高昂 upfront 成本。
## 二、数据库的基本概念
### 2.1 数据库的定义
数据库是一个有组织的数据集合,通常由数据库管理系统(DBMS)来管理。数据库可以存储和查询数据,是信息系统的重要组成部分。在现代应用程序中,数据库的角色至关重要。
### 2.2 数据库的类型
1. **关系型数据库**:使用表格格式存储数据,如MySQL、PostgreSQL等,数据之间的关系通过外键等方式进行定义。
2. **非关系型数据库(NoSQL)**:以键值对、文档、列式等多种形式存储数据,如MongoDB、Redis等,更加灵活适应大数据场景。
## 三、云服务器与数据库的关系
### 3.1 云服务器的使用场景
云服务器广泛应用于网站托管、应用程序开发与部署、大数据分析等多个场景。对于大多数开发者而言,云服务器提供了基础的计算和存储能力,但并不一定自带数据库。
### 3.2 云服务器不带数据库的原因
1. **灵活性**:不同的应用程序对数据库的需求各不相同,用户希望根据自己的需求选择合适的数据库解决方案。
2. **资源节省**:用户可以根据实际需求动态配置资源,这样可以避免不必要的花费。
3. **多样性**:市场上有多种数据库技术和解决方案,提供商无法一一涵盖。
## 四、云服务器上搭建数据库的方式
### 4.1 自主搭建数据库
用户可以在云服务器上自主安装和配置数据库。这种方式需要用户具备一定的技术能力,同时还要维护数据库的安全性、性能等。
1. **选择合适的数据库软件**:根据需求选择适合的数据库软件,并下载相关安装包。
2. **安装与配置**:根据官方文档进行安装和配置,设置好用户权限和安全机制。
3. **监控与管理**:使用工具监控数据库性能,定期备份数据,确保数据库的稳定运行。
### 4.2 使用云数据库服务
许多云服务商提供独立的云数据库服务,用户可以直接购买。这种方式省去了自主搭建和管理的麻烦。
1. **选择云数据库类型**:根据需求选择关系型数据库或非关系型数据库,如AWS的RDS、Microsoft Azure的SQL Database等。
2. **创建数据库实例**:在云服务商的管理控制台上创建数据库实例,配置相关参数。
3. **连接与使用**:通过云服务器与云数据库进行连接,进行数据存储和管理。
## 五、云服务器与云数据库的比较
### 5.1 部署和管理
– 云服务器:
– 自主搭建、配置,灵活性高,但管理难度较大。
– 需要用户自行负责数据的备份、安全、性能等。
– 云数据库:
– 由服务商进行管理,维护简单,用户只需关注数据结构和使用。
– 提供自动备份、高可用性等服务。
### 5.2 成本
– 云服务器:
– 用户根据使用的计算资源和存储配置支付费用,灵活性高。
– 可能因维护和管理额外花费时间和人力资源。
– 云数据库:
– 通常提供按需付费的计费模式,可以更好地控制成本。
– 自动管理带来的省时效益,可能降低总成本。
### 5.3 性能
– 云服务器:
– 性能受限于用户的配置,可能存在瓶颈。
– 用户需要自行进行性能调优。
– 云数据库:
– 通常由服务商提供专业的性能优化,能够更好地应对业务高峰。
– 通过负载均衡和分布式架构,能够提供更高的并发处理能力。
## 六、总结
在使用云服务器进行业务开发和应用部署时,数据库是不可或缺的组成部分,但云服务器本身并不一定自带数据库。用户可以选择根据自己的需求来搭建数据库,或者利用云服务商提供的云数据库服务。本文详细探讨了云服务器与数据库的关系、搭建方式及其比较,希望能帮助用户在选择和使用云计算服务时做出明智的决策。
总之,选用云服务器时,往往需要根据业务特征选择合适的数据库解决方案,包括自建数据库和使用云数据库服务,最后实现高效、灵活、安全的数据管理。随着技术的不断进步,云服务器和云数据库的结合将会越来越紧密,为用户带来更好的使用体验。
以上就是小编关于“云服务器不带数据库嘛”的分享和介绍
三五互联(35.com)是经工信部审批,持有ISP、云牌照、IDC、CDN全业务资质的正规老牌云服务商,自成立至今20余年专注于域名注册、虚拟主机、云服务器、企业邮箱、企业建站等互联网基础服务!
公司自研的云计算平台,以便捷高效、超高性价比、超预期售后等优势占领市场,稳居中国接入服务商排名前三,为中国超过50万网站提供了高速、稳定的托管服务!先后获评中国高新技术企业、中国优秀云计算服务商、全国十佳IDC企业、中国最受欢迎的云服务商等称号!
目前,三五互联高性能云服务器正在进行特价促销,最低仅需48元!
https://www.35.com/cloudhost/